The Embedded Banking Operations Manager will have primary responsibility for the Bank Operations functions that directly support the Emprise Embedded Business Unit statement of work - e.g., developing/delivering associated capabilities, funds flows, reconciliation processes, payments/money movement, Processor Ops, Card Services, et al. The leader will be responsible for functional development (e.g., necessary capabilities, processes, and resources), planning and execution of the associated of work. The role will be heavily integrated with the Emprise Embedded Business Unit across the entire lifecycle, while also ensuring effective and efficient execution by leveraging the synergy of the broader Bank Operations team. The position reports to the Senior Vice President of Bank Operations.

Essential functions of the role:
• Liaison Between Business Unit and Bank Operations functional team
• Liaise between Bank Operations and the Emprise Embedded business unit stakeholders as well as other functional teams (e.g., Finance, Data & AI, Technology), ensuring clear communication across the entire embedded business lifecycle.
• Embedded Bank Operations
• Build out Embedded Bank Operations in an effective manner and is also scalable for future growth.
• Develop and implement new capabilities, operational processes and procedures to baseline execution, enhance effectiveness and efficiency, accuracy, and compliance across aspects of embedded banking/embedded finance (a.k.a. Banking-as-a-Service) such as funds flows, settlement, reconciliation, processor operations, ACH/wire/RTP operations, and network card / card services operations
• Develop and maintain strategic working relationships with key stakeholders across the bank to enhance our Embedded capabilities
• Communicate progress, risks, expectations, timelines, milestones, and other key metrics to stakeholders
• Team Leadership
• Build, lead, develop, and maintain a highly engaged and capable team
• Provide regular and timely coaching of associates on their performance
• Foster a culture of continuous improvement and innovation within the Bank Operations department
• Drive continuous improvement, offer solutions, and demonstrate performance in support of business goals
• Embedded Banking/Embedded Finance Expertise
• Leverage embedded banking/embedded finance experience to guide and shape the implementation of banking operations for the Emprise Embedded business, ensuring alignment with industry best practices
• Review current processes for efficiency and effectiveness on an ongoing basis
• Define new/necessary processes and procedures to drive operational excellence
• Identify and mitigate operational risks by implementing robust controls, key performance indicators (KPI), and cadences
• Stay abreast of industry best practices, regulations, and compliance standards
• Collaborate across functions to seek innovative process improvements
• Collaboration with Cross-Functional Teams
• Work closely with Emprise Embedded sales/business development and relationship managers, Product Development, Technology, Data & AI, and Enterprise Architecture to ensure development of scalable and effective banking operations within our embedded banking solutions
• Act as the primary liaison and point of communication for Emprise associates, partners/program managers and embedded clients (as required by Emprise Embedded) for areas of responsibilities, such as funds flow, reconciliation, processor operations, ACH/payment operations, and card operations
• Ensure accurate and timely responses to inquiries
• Assess department priorities and communicate to associates
• Trouble shoot problems and offer resolution as needed
• Performance Monitoring and Reporting
• Implement KPIs and key risk indicators (KRIs) to monitor and report on the effectiveness of operational processes, making data-driven recommendations for improvement

Requirements
• Bachelor's degree in Business, Finance, or a related Field
• Minimum 7 years of leadership experience in Banking Operations
• Minimum 5 years of experience in Embedded Banking/Embedded Finance/Banking as a Service (BaaS)
• Strong understating of funds flows, reconciliation/settlement, processor operations, ACH operations and overall payments, and network card operations / card services
• Proficiency with large server-based applications and typical desktop software
